How do AI Website-as-a-Service platforms leverage LLM reasoning engines for adaptive vibe coding adjustments?
AI Website-as-a-Service (WaaS) platforms utilize LLM reasoning engines as a core component for dynamically adjusting 'vibe coding,' which is the process of generating content and design elements that align with a desired brand persona or emotional tone. As described in "Building LLM Powered Applications," LLMs function as powerful, generalized 'foundation models' and 'reasoning engines' that can interpret complex inputs and produce nuanced outputs.
For adaptive vibe coding, the LLM reasoning engine continuously analyzes various data points, such as user interaction patterns, real-time feedback from conversational UIs, A/B test results, and predefined brand guidelines. When the system detects a deviation from the desired 'vibe' or identifies an opportunity for optimization, the reasoning engine formulates potential adjustments. For instance, if analytics show a drop in engagement for a specific page intended to convey 'innovation' and 'excitement,' the LLM might deduce that the current copy or imagery is too formal. It can then generate alternative content suggestions, modify sentence structures, or propose different visual cues to realign with the target vibe. This iterative process, often guided by 'eval driven development' principles, ensures that the website's aesthetic and messaging remain highly responsive and optimized for target audience engagement, maintaining the brand's intended emotional resonance across all digital touchpoints.
